Best Gaming VPNs for Students in 2026
Nothing tests a friendship quite like getting absolutely destroyed in a ranked match because your dorm’s WiFi decided that exact moment to throttle your connection, right as three roommates started streaming in the next room. A lot of students land on gaming VPNs looking for a magic ping reducer, and the honest answer is more nuanced than that, but there’s a real, specific problem a good VPN solves here: ISP throttling during peak hours, DDoS exposure in ranked lobbies, and campus networks that sometimes block gaming traffic outright.
I tested these specifically for student gaming scenarios, campus WiFi, a tight budget, needing something that works across a laptop, phone, and maybe a console, running real matches across a few competitive titles rather than just running a generic speed test.
How I chose and tested these
I focused on real in-game performance rather than marketing claims: ping, jitter (the variation in ping that actually causes stuttering, not just slow speed), and packet loss during actual matches across a few different titles and regions. Past that, I weighted student-relevant factors specifically, affordability, whether the VPN gets past restrictive campus network detection, DDoS protection for ranked play, and how usable the free tiers are for someone who games occasionally rather than daily. I connected from a deliberately congested test network, the kind of shared bandwidth situation a dorm actually creates, and played real matches rather than relying purely on synthetic ping tests.
The tools worth your time
1. NordVPN Best for: the most consistently reliable overall pick, if you want one VPN that handles gaming, streaming, and general privacy without much fuss. What stood out: its NordLynx protocol (a custom, speed-optimized build of WireGuard) held the steadiest ping across multiple matches on a congested test network, other providers showed noticeable jitter under the same conditions where NordVPN stayed flat. Genuine limitation: it’s pricier than the budget options here on shorter plans, the appealing rate only shows up if you commit to a longer subscription upfront. Approximate price: long-term plans often work out to roughly $3 to $4/month; short-term monthly plans run considerably higher.
2. ExpressVPN Best for: console and mobile gamers specifically, since its Lightway protocol was built with fast reconnection and low resource use in mind for exactly those devices. What stood out: switching networks mid-session, moving from WiFi to a hotspot to test reconnection speed, ExpressVPN reestablished the connection noticeably faster than competitors, which matters more for console play where a dropped connection can boot you from a match entirely. Genuine limitation: it’s the priciest option on this list even on longer plans, and its device connection limit is more restrictive than budget alternatives like Surfshark. Approximate price: long-term plans generally run around $6 to $7/month, notably higher than the cheaper options tested here.
3. Surfshark Best for: students on a tight budget who still want solid gaming performance and unlimited device connections. What stood out: it performed close to NordVPN in my ping and jitter testing despite costing a fraction as much, and unlimited simultaneous connections meant I didn’t have to think about whether a laptop, phone, and a friend’s device all counted against some cap. Genuine limitation: its kill switch has shown some inconsistency in independent testing, worth confirming it’s working as expected on your specific setup before relying on it during ranked play. Approximate price: long-term plans often land around $2 to $3/month, among the cheapest well-known providers.
4. Private Internet Access (PIA) Best for: students who want granular control over their VPN settings, protocol choice, encryption level, without paying a premium for it. What stood out: switching between protocols manually to compare performance was straightforward, and dialing in WireGuard specifically for gaming took just a couple of settings changes, more configurability than I expected at this price point. Genuine limitation: the interface leans more technical than NordVPN or Surfshark, which can be a real hurdle if you just want to connect and start playing without tweaking settings first. Approximate price: long-term plans often run around $2/month, among the cheapest paid options tested.
5. CyberGhost Best for: students who want dedicated, clearly labeled gaming-optimized servers rather than guessing which server location performs best. What stood out: its server list flags options specifically optimized for gaming traffic, which took the guesswork out of picking a server, I connected to a labeled gaming server and got noticeably more consistent ping than a random general-purpose server on the same network. Genuine limitation: overall raw speed ran a notch behind NordVPN and Surfshark in my testing, fine for most matches, more noticeable in genuinely latency-sensitive competitive titles. Approximate price: long-term plans often run around $2 to $3/month.
6. Windscribe Best for: light, occasional gaming sessions on a completely free plan, without committing to anything paid. What stood out: the free tier’s 10GB monthly allowance is genuinely enough for regular gaming sessions rather than just casual browsing, since games themselves don’t use much bandwidth once you’re actually in a match, most of the data goes toward downloads and patches, not live gameplay. Genuine limitation: 10GB disappears fast if you’re also using the same connection for streaming or large downloads, treat it as a gaming-specific allowance, not a do-everything free VPN. Approximate price: free tier with a 10GB monthly cap; paid unlimited plans run around $5 to $9/month depending on the billing cycle.
7. Proton VPN Best for: students who want a genuinely free, unlimited-data option with no artificial throttling, if the budget is truly zero this semester. What stood out: unlike most free VPN tiers that cap you after a few hundred MB, Proton’s free plan has no data limit at all, I ran multiple gaming sessions on it without hitting any wall, which is rare for a completely free service. Genuine limitation: the free tier limits you to a small number of server locations and slower speeds compared to paid options, competitive gaming performance on the free tier is noticeably behind the paid providers on this list. Approximate price: free tier available with unlimited data; paid plans start around $4 to $5/month on longer billing cycles.
NordVPN vs. Surfshark for gaming: which should you actually pick
If you’ve got a few dollars a month to spend and want the most consistently low-jitter performance across competitive titles, NordVPN edges ahead in raw reliability. If your budget is tighter and you’re covering multiple devices, a laptop, a phone, maybe a console, Surfshark gets you performance close enough to NordVPN for most casual and mid-level competitive play at a noticeably lower price, plus unlimited device connections thrown in. I’d pick Surfshark first for most students and only upgrade to NordVPN if you’re specifically chasing every last millisecond in serious ranked play.
FAQs
Will a VPN actually lower my ping, or could it make things worse? It depends on your specific network path. A VPN typically adds a small amount of latency, often 5 to 20 milliseconds, which is barely noticeable in most games. In some cases, though, if your ISP routes traffic poorly to a specific game’s servers, a VPN with a better routing path can actually lower your effective ping, it’s genuinely situational rather than a guaranteed improvement either way.
Do I need a gaming VPN for DDoS protection, or is that overblown? For casual solo queue, it’s rarely necessary. For anyone in visible competitive lobbies, streaming while gaming, or who’s had connection issues after online conflicts with other players, masking your real IP address through a VPN is a genuine, practical protection against having your home connection targeted.
Can my school’s network block VPN traffic and stop me from gaming? Some university networks actively detect and block VPN connections, particularly ones running standard protocols. Providers using obfuscated or custom protocols, NordVPN’s NordLynx and ExpressVPN’s Lightway both have decent track records here, tend to get past this kind of detection more reliably than older, more easily flagged protocols.
Is it worth paying for a VPN just for gaming, or should I use a free one? For casual or occasional gaming, a solid free tier like Proton VPN or Windscribe’s data allowance genuinely covers it. For competitive, latency-sensitive play, the jitter and consistency differences between free and paid tiers become noticeable enough that a budget paid option like Surfshark or PIA is worth the few dollars a month.
My honest recommendation
For most students, I’d start with Surfshark, it delivers performance close to the top-tier options at a genuinely low price, and unlimited device connections cover a laptop, phone, and console without extra cost. If you’re serious about competitive play and want the lowest possible jitter, NordVPN is worth the extra couple of dollars a month. If your budget is truly zero, Proton VPN’s unlimited free data is the one legitimate option here, just expect noticeably lower performance than any of the paid picks during actual competitive matches.
